Output 91f99a1d31e2c7dd3fddb6a0377086449a27621e168f61c17ad58858ee335e0b:12

value
26286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bb0e8c6a34fdeff53716c416bfffccf498b80bc OP_EQUAL
address
38bEXoYnU9k35fyaCDCAV7GJxKiG5VELgV
transaction
91f99a1d31e2c7dd3fddb6a0377086449a27621e168f61c17ad58858ee335e0b
spent
true